Handover: stale-cache postmortem on Quillbeam's pricing service. Root cause: TTL never refreshed after the failover in the Drossel cluster. Fix shipped; invalidation now keyed on upstream version. Marek owns the follow-up alert. Dashboards look clean for 48h. For the sync, note we bumped eviction thresholds and pinned replica counts. Current service configuration values are as follows.

config for fajop-bahop:
[sorion]
port = 3306
region = west-1
host = sorion.merlaqforge.example
team = wenael
timeout_ms = 500
retries = 3

Subject: Handover — OrderVault soft-delete release

Taking over from me this cycle. The soft-delete migration on the orders table is staged: `deleted_at` column added, API filters merged, backfill script tested on the Norbeck replica. Do NOT run the hard-purge job until two full billing cycles pass. Release artifact is built; you only need to sign and push it. Verification gate on the deploy pipeline checks the signature against the trust store. Current signing key for this release is below.

release key, taduf-yajef: bky13_uGiieNoy5KKUY

**Handover: DepGraph Visualizer (Corvane)**

For the sync: handing Corvane's dependency graph visualizer to Mira's squad. Rendering is stable; layout engine chokes above ~4k nodes — known, ticketed. Data comes from the Stitchline build index nightly. Admin panel access is gated; my account gets retired Friday. To recover the shared maintainer account and keep the nightly import running, use the recovery passphrase directly below this line.

strongbox words: rusael-wenmir-quenir-ralvan-novix-holath-belax

Heads up, new folks: the Quillbird CI jobs for the user-profile store started flaking after we sharded it four ways. The migration tests assume shard zero owns every fixture user, which is no longer true. Re-seed fixtures per shard before running locally. The last green run is recorded under the token below.

build token for yahig-kaguf: htk3_c19